Bienvenido, Invitado
Nombre de Usuario: Contraseña: Recordarme
  • Página:
  • 1
  • 2

TEMA: Community Builder 1.7 envio de otros datos de usuario registrado

Community Builder 1.7 envio de otros datos de usuario registrado 8 años 3 meses ago #19349

  • torrente
  • Avatar de torrente
  • Offline
  • Visitante
  • Mensajes: 8
  • Karma: 0
Estando configurado y trabajando correctamente CB1.7 y el Kunena..
Cuando se registra un nuevo usuario por defecto se envia al administrador los siguiente datos.

Por ejemplo:
Un nuevo usuario ha sido registrado en midominio.com
Este correo electrónico contiene sus detalles.
Nombre - el fari
correo electrónico - Esta dirección de correo electrónico está siendo protegida contra los robots de spam. Necesita tener JavaScript habilitado para poder verlo.
Nombre de Usuario - elfari

Pero yo necesito saber si se puede enviar otros datos del usuario que ingresó en el formulario de registro, como por ejemplo, pagina web, dirección, teléfono, etc.

¿Como se hace?
Gracias.
El administrador ha desactivado la escritura pública.

Re: Community Builder 1.7 envio de otros datos de usuario registrado 8 años 2 meses ago #19368

  • JoniJnm
  • Avatar de JoniJnm
  • Offline
  • Administrador
  • Mensajes: 4579
  • Gracias recibidas 544
  • Karma: 160
En el archivo controllers/register.php busca:
$message2	= JText::sprintf( JText::_( 'COM_COMMUNITY_SEND_MSG_ADMIN' ), $row->name, $sitename, $name, $email, $username);

Después de eso puedes poner la información extra que quieras. Necesitas saber algo de php para añadirlo, pero por ejemplo podría ser, después de esa línea:
$message2 .= "\n\nNuevos datos:\nURL: ".$user->getInfo('NOMBRE_DEL_CAMPO_DE_LA_URL')."\nOtro campo: ".$user->getInfo('OTRO_CAMPO');
Última Edición: 8 años 2 meses ago por JoniJnm.
El administrador ha desactivado la escritura pública.

Re: Community Builder 1.7 envio de otros datos de usuario registrado 8 años 2 meses ago #19406

  • torrente
  • Avatar de torrente
  • Offline
  • Visitante
  • Mensajes: 8
  • Karma: 0
JoniJnm escribió:
En el archivo controllers/register.php busca:
$message2	= JText::sprintf( JText::_( 'COM_COMMUNITY_SEND_MSG_ADMIN' ), $row->name, $sitename, $name, $email, $username);

Después de eso puedes poner la información extra que quieras. Necesitas saber algo de php para añadirlo, pero por ejemplo podría ser, después de esa línea:
$message2 .= "\n\nNuevos datos:\nURL: ".$user->getInfo('NOMBRE_DEL_CAMPO_DE_LA_URL')."\nOtro campo: ".$user->getInfo('OTRO_CAMPO');

Gracias, pero no encuentro en Joomla 1.5.23 el archivo controllers/register.php
El administrador ha desactivado la escritura pública.

Re: Community Builder 1.7 envio de otros datos de usuario registrado 8 años 2 meses ago #19413

  • JoniJnm
  • Avatar de JoniJnm
  • Offline
  • Administrador
  • Mensajes: 4579
  • Gracias recibidas 544
  • Karma: 160
Está en la carpeta de jomsocial. Osea {joomla}/components/com_community/controllers/register.php
El administrador ha desactivado la escritura pública.

Re: Community Builder 1.7 envio de otros datos de usuario registrado 8 años 2 meses ago #19433

  • torrente
  • Avatar de torrente
  • Offline
  • Visitante
  • Mensajes: 8
  • Karma: 0
JoniJnm escribió:
Está en la carpeta de jomsocial. Osea {joomla}/components/com_community/controllers/register.php

Nuevamente gracias pero yo no uso Jomsocial en vez de eso uso el Community Builder 1.7 (www.joomlapolis.com/community-builder) en Joomla 1.5.23
En components solo tengo estas carpetas (NO EXISTE com_community NI EL archivo register.php):


Y en com_comprofiler solo tengo estas carpetas:
Última Edición: 8 años 2 meses ago por torrente.
El administrador ha desactivado la escritura pública.

Re: Community Builder 1.7 envio de otros datos de usuario registrado 8 años 2 meses ago #19460

  • sustaita
  • Avatar de sustaita
  • Offline
  • Visitante
  • Mensajes: 1
  • Karma: 0
Hola buen dia, apenas estoy instalando el CB 1.7, saben cual es el pack de traduccion al español ke le corresponde?

Agradeceria su respuesta!! gracias
El administrador ha desactivado la escritura pública.

Re: Community Builder 1.7 envio de otros datos de usuario registrado 8 años 2 meses ago #19461

  • torrente
  • Avatar de torrente
  • Offline
  • Visitante
  • Mensajes: 8
  • Karma: 0
sustaita escribió:
Hola buen dia, apenas estoy instalando el CB 1.7, saben cual es el pack de traduccion al español ke le corresponde?

Agradeceria su respuesta!! gracias

Hola que tal!
Mira bombón el traductor es el mismo que el 1.4 yo he probado y funciona perfecto.
De aqui puedes bajarlo (CB1_4_spanish_es-ES.zip).
forge.joomlapolis.com/projects/lan-cb-es/files

Recuerda que debes instalarlo como si fuera un plugin del CB 1.7

Espero que me puedas ayudar a encontrar la respuesta de la pregunta de "Community Builder 1.7 envio de otros datos de usuario registrado", no se si aqui o en otros foros.

Saludos y suerte.
Última Edición: 8 años 2 meses ago por torrente.
El administrador ha desactivado la escritura pública.

Re: Community Builder 1.7 envio de otros datos de usuario registrado 8 años 1 mes ago #19489

  • JoniJnm
  • Avatar de JoniJnm
  • Offline
  • Administrador
  • Mensajes: 4579
  • Gracias recibidas 544
  • Karma: 160
Qué fallo, que era CB en vez de JS xD

Bueno, en el archivo de idioma language.php que usas remplaza
DEFINE ('_UE_REG_ADMIN_MSG','Un nuevo usuario ha sido registrado en [SITEURL].\n'
.'Este correo electrónico contiene sus detalles.\n\n'
.'Nombre - [NAME]\n'
.'correo electrónico - [EMAILADDRESS]\n'
.'Nombre de Usuario - [USERNAME]\n\n\n'
.'Por favor, no responda a este mensaje ya que ha sido automáticamente generado y sólo tiene un propósito informativo\n');
 
//por
 
DEFINE ('_UE_REG_ADMIN_MSG','Un nuevo usuario ha sido registrado en [SITEURL].\n'
.'Este correo electrónico contiene sus detalles.\n\n'
.'Nombre - [NAME]\n'
.'correo electrónico - [EMAILADDRESS]\n'
.'Nombre de Usuario - [USERNAME]\n'
.'Web - [CB_WEB]\n'
.'Ciudad - [CB_CIUDAD]\n'
.'\n\nPor favor, no responda a este mensaje ya que ha sido automáticamente generado y sólo tiene un propósito informativo\n');

Tienes que poner entre [ y ] el nombre del campo que quieres añadir (puedes verlos en la base de datos o en la admin de CB)

Si no funciona tras el cambio avisa :-)
El administrador ha desactivado la escritura pública.
Los siguientes usuarios han agradecido: torrente

Re: Community Builder 1.7 envio de otros datos de usuario registrado 8 años 1 mes ago #19544

  • torrente
  • Avatar de torrente
  • Offline
  • Visitante
  • Mensajes: 8
  • Karma: 0
Si si funcionó correctamente gracias.
El único problema es cuando pongo un campo por ejemplo del tipo select Drop Down (single Select) no me da el valor del campo elegido sino que aparece el mismo nombre de campo, ejemplo: sea CB_MONEDA un campo con valores: Dolares, Euros y Libras
.'Moneda - [CB_MONEDA]\n'

Cuando me envía los datos por el correo aparece:
...
Nombre de Usuario - Robocop
Moneda - [CB_MONEDA] y nunca aparece el valor del campo escogido.
Última Edición: 8 años 1 mes ago por JoniJnm.
El administrador ha desactivado la escritura pública.
  • Página:
  • 1
  • 2
Tiempo de carga de la página: 0.238 segundos